clang API Documentation

clang::DiagnosticIDs Member List
This is the complete list of members for clang::DiagnosticIDs, including all inherited members.
DiagnosticIDs()clang::DiagnosticIDs
DiagnosticsEngine classclang::DiagnosticIDs [friend]
Error enum valueclang::DiagnosticIDs
Fatal enum valueclang::DiagnosticIDs
getAllDiagnostics(diag::Flavor Flavor, SmallVectorImpl< diag::kind > &Diags) const clang::DiagnosticIDs
getCategoryNameFromID(unsigned CategoryID)clang::DiagnosticIDs [static]
getCategoryNumberForDiag(unsigned DiagID)clang::DiagnosticIDs [static]
getCustomDiagID(Level L, StringRef FormatString)clang::DiagnosticIDs
getDescription(unsigned DiagID) const clang::DiagnosticIDs
getDiagnosticSFINAEResponse(unsigned DiagID)clang::DiagnosticIDs [static]
getDiagnosticsInGroup(diag::Flavor Flavor, StringRef Group, SmallVectorImpl< diag::kind > &Diags) const clang::DiagnosticIDs
getNearestOption(diag::Flavor Flavor, StringRef Group)clang::DiagnosticIDs [static]
getNumberOfCategories()clang::DiagnosticIDs [static]
getWarningOptionForDiag(unsigned DiagID)clang::DiagnosticIDs [static]
Ignored enum valueclang::DiagnosticIDs
isARCDiagnostic(unsigned DiagID)clang::DiagnosticIDs [static]
isBuiltinExtensionDiag(unsigned DiagID)clang::DiagnosticIDs [inline, static]
isBuiltinExtensionDiag(unsigned DiagID, bool &EnabledByDefault)clang::DiagnosticIDs [static]
isBuiltinNote(unsigned DiagID)clang::DiagnosticIDs [static]
isBuiltinWarningOrExtension(unsigned DiagID)clang::DiagnosticIDs [static]
isDefaultMappingAsError(unsigned DiagID)clang::DiagnosticIDs [static]
Level enum nameclang::DiagnosticIDs
Note enum valueclang::DiagnosticIDs
Remark enum valueclang::DiagnosticIDs
SFINAE_AccessControl enum valueclang::DiagnosticIDs
SFINAE_Report enum valueclang::DiagnosticIDs
SFINAE_SubstitutionFailure enum valueclang::DiagnosticIDs
SFINAE_Suppress enum valueclang::DiagnosticIDs
SFINAEResponse enum nameclang::DiagnosticIDs
Warning enum valueclang::DiagnosticIDs
~DiagnosticIDs()clang::DiagnosticIDs